数据分析软件工具有哪些免费的

发表时间:2025-07-01 22:23:30文章来源:数据分析招聘网

在当今数据驱动的时代,数据分析软件工具对于个人和企业都至关重要。然而,许多专业的数据分析软件价格昂贵,让不少人望而却步。其实,市面上有不少免费的数据分析软件工具,它们功能丰富,能满足不同场景下的数据分析需求。接下来,我们就为大家介绍几款实用的免费数据分析软件工具。

Excel数据分析功能

Excel是大家非常熟悉的办公软件,它不仅可以用于数据记录,还具备强大的数据分析功能。

1. 数据筛选与排序:Excel可以方便地对数据进行筛选和排序。比如,在销售数据表格中,我们可以按照销售额进行降序排序,快速找出销售额最高的产品;也可以通过筛选功能,只显示某一地区的销售数据。

2. 函数计算:Excel内置了大量的函数,如求和、平均值、计数等。以计算员工工资为例,我们可以使用SUM函数快速计算出一个部门的总工资。

3. 数据透视表:数据透视表是Excel中非常实用的数据分析工具。它可以对大量数据进行快速汇总和分析。例如,在分析销售数据时,我们可以通过数据透视表快速统计不同地区、不同产品的销售情况。

Python数据分析库

Python是一种广泛应用于数据分析的编程语言,有许多免费的数据分析库可供使用。

NumPy是Python的一个基础数值计算库,它提供了高效的多维数组对象和各种计算函数。在处理大规模数据时,NumPy的计算速度非常快。例如,在金融数据分析中,我们可以使用NumPy来处理股票价格数据。

Pandas是Python中用于数据处理和分析的重要库。它提供了数据结构和数据操作方法,使得数据处理变得更加简单。比如,我们可以使用Pandas来读取、清洗和转换各种格式的数据文件。

Matplotlib是Python的一个绘图库,它可以创建各种类型的图表,如折线图、柱状图、散点图等。通过可视化数据,我们可以更直观地发现数据中的规律和趋势。例如,在分析网站流量数据时,我们可以使用Matplotlib绘制折线图来展示流量的变化趋势。

R语言分析环境

R语言是一种专门用于统计分析和数据可视化的编程语言,拥有丰富的免费分析包。

R语言中有许多用于数据分析的包,如dplyr、tidyr等。dplyr包提供了一系列的数据处理函数,使得数据的筛选、排序、分组等操作变得更加简单。tidyr包则可以帮助我们对数据进行整理和重塑。

ggplot2是R语言中一个强大的绘图包,它基于图形语法的概念,可以创建出非常美观和复杂的图表。例如,在分析医疗数据时,我们可以使用ggplot2绘制箱线图来比较不同治疗方法的效果。

通过RStudio这个集成开发环境,我们可以更方便地使用R语言进行数据分析。RStudio提供了代码编辑、调试、数据可视化等功能,提高了我们的工作效率。

Google Sheets在线工具

Google Sheets是一款在线电子表格工具,它具有实时协作和强大的数据分析功能。

与Excel类似,Google Sheets也支持数据筛选、排序、函数计算等基本的数据分析操作。不同的是,它可以多人同时在线协作编辑,方便团队成员之间的沟通和合作。例如,一个项目团队可以同时在Google Sheets中对项目数据进行分析和讨论。

Google Sheets还提供了一些高级的数据分析功能,如数据透视表和图表制作。通过这些功能,我们可以快速地对数据进行汇总和可视化。例如,在分析市场调研数据时,我们可以使用Google Sheets的数据透视表来统计不同年龄段的消费者对产品的满意度。

此外,Google Sheets还可以与其他Google服务集成,如Google Forms、Google Analytics等。通过这种集成,我们可以更方便地收集和分析数据。

总之,市面上有多种免费的数据分析软件工具可供选择。Excel功能全面,适合日常办公中的数据分析;Python和R语言提供了强大的编程和统计分析能力,适合专业的数据分析师;Google Sheets则具有在线协作的优势,方便团队合作。大家可以根据自己的需求和使用场景,选择合适的免费数据分析软件工具。